Laws:
Regulatory frameworks governing poker real cash vary across different jurisdictions. In certain countries, such as the United Kingdom, online poker is completely legalized and regulated, ensuring security both for players and providers. Alternatively, other countries, like the United States, have actually complex and evolving regulations, with particular says legalizing online poker while others purely prohibit it. Compliance with regional regulations is vital for providers to use legally and build trust with players.
